在现代互联网环境中,用户数据的安全性和隐私性越来越被重视。Tokenim作为一种基于Token的身份验证机制,已广泛应用于各种网络服务。然而,在使用Tokenim的过程中,用户可能会遇到“超时”这一问题,那么“Tokenim超时”究竟是什么意思呢?本文将详细解读这一概念,并提出相应的应对方法。
什么是Tokenim?
Tokenim是指一种基于Token的身份验证机制,通常用于网络服务中,帮助用户安全地登录和操作。与传统的身份验证方式相比,Tokenim能有效降低盗用密码的风险。Tokenim的基本原理是,用户通过输入用户名和密码进行身份验证,成功后服务器会生成并返回一个Token,该Token包含了用户的身份信息,且具有一定的有效期。在用户后续的请求中,只需携带该Token即可,无需每次都输入用户名和密码。
Tokenim超时是什么意思?
Tokenim超时指的是在使用Token进行身份验证时,Token的有效期已过,导致无法通过该Token进行身份验证。通常情况下,Token在生成时会设定一个有效时间,例如15分钟、30分钟或1小时。当用户的请求时间超过了Token的有效期,服务器会拒绝该请求,并要求用户重新进行身份验证。
Token的有效期是为了加强安全性,防止Token被恶意盗用。设置Token的超时机制是为了减少风险,如果一个Token被泄露,攻击者可以在短时间内使用它进行欺诈。通过设定超时时间,即使Token被窃取,攻击者也无法长时间利用。
Tokenim超时的常见原因
Tokenim超时的原因可以多方面,以下是一些常见的原因:
- 用户长时间未操作:在一些网络应用中,用户长时间未进行任何操作,系统会自动注销,用户需重新登录。
- Token过期:服务器会根据设定的时间自动过期Token,过期后无法使用。
- 网络网络延迟或断网导致请求未能在有效期内完成,出现超时情况。
- 多设备登录:如果一个Token在多个设备上使用,在某些情况下,若一端操作后导致Token失效,另一端也无法使用。
- 服务器配置服务端的时间设置不当或时间同步问题,可能导致Token判断失效。
Tokenim超时后的应对措施
遇到Tokenim超时的问题,用户可以采取以下措施来解决:
- 重新登录:如果收到Token超时的提示,应按照提示重新输入用户名和密码进行登录。
- 检查网络:确保网络连接正常,若网络不稳定,可能导致请求无法及时发送,造成超时。
- 设置长有效期的Token:如果频繁遇到超时问题,可以信息提供方建议,设置较长有效期的Token。
- 使用“记住我”功能:某些网站提供“记住我”的选项,用户可以选择以减少登录频率。
- 定期更新应用:及时更新软件和应用,确保使用最新版本,避免因软件问题导致的超时。
可能相关的问题
- Tokenim如何进行安全管理?
- Token的生成和验证过程是什么?
- Tokenim是否合法合规?
- 超时时间应该如何设置?
- 用户如何保护自己的Token?
Tokenim如何进行安全管理?
安全管理是Tokenim实施的关键部分,直接影响到用户数据的安全。以下是几种有效的安全管理措施:
- 加密存储: Token应使用加密方式存储在服务器上,防止被恶意攻击者获取。即使Token本身被窃取,因加密未被破译,也无法直接利用。
- 分期验证: 在高风险操作中,需对Token进行再次验证,例如在进行支付等关键操作时。
- 限制范围: Token最好限制在特定用户的特定操作中,降低被滥用风险。
- 监控异常: 利用监控系统实时监测Token的使用情况,若发现异常行为及时采取措施,如注销Token。
- 定期更新: 建议定期更新Token,强迫用户在一段时间后重新进行身份验证。
Token的生成和验证过程是什么?
Token的生成和验证过程一般分为以下几步:
- 用户登录: 用户提供用户名和密码进行登录请求。
- 服务器验证: 服务器接收请求后,验证用户信息是否正确。
- 生成Token: 验证成功后,服务器根据用户信息生成一个Token,并设置有效期,返回给用户。
- 用户请求: 在后续请求中,用户需要在请求头中携带该Token。
- Token验证: 服务器接收到请求后,首先检查Token的有效性,比如是否过期,是否伪造。
- 允许或拒绝: 如Token合法有效,则允许操作,否则返回错误提示。
Tokenim是否合法合规?
关于Tokenim的合法性和合规性问题,各国对个人信息保护的法律越来越严格,因此Tokenim的使用需确保合法合规:
- 遵循数据保护法规: 在处理用户数据时,需遵循通用数据保护条例(GDPR)等相关法律法规,合理合法的使用用户数据。
- 用户同意: 在使用Token进行身份验证时,需明确告知用户使用的目的,并取得用户同意。
- 数据透明性: 应向用户清晰明示Token的使用范围、存储时间及数据共享情况。
- 隐私保护: 保护用户的隐私,不得随意转售或滥用用户的Token及其信息。
- 合规审计: 定期对Tokenim进行合规性审计,防止发生法律风险。
超时时间应该如何设置?
Token的超时时间设置应综合考虑安全性和用户体验:在提高安全性的同时,尽量不影响用户的正常使用。以下是一些设置考虑因素:
- 操作性质: 对安全性要求高的操作,如支付、银行转账等,可以设置较短的超时时间;而对低风险的操作,超时时间可以灵活设置。
- 用户行为: 根据用户的使用习惯和频率设置超时,频繁使用的用户可以适当延长有效期。
- 环境考量: 对于在公共场合使用的设备,建议设置较短的超时时间,以防止他人恶意使用。
- 行业标准: 参考行业内的通行标准,结合自身特点进行合理设置。
用户如何保护自己的Token?
用户在使用Token时也需注意保护自身Token,以下是一些有效的方法:
- 定期更换密码: 用户应定期更改登录密码,降低Token被盗用的风险。
- 避免公共网络: 在使用Token时,尽量避免通过公共网络进行交易,使用时请通过安全的网络连接。
- 关闭自动登录: 对于不信任的设备或公共设备,建议关闭“记住我”或自动登录功能。
- 及时注销: 在使用完毕后,务必注销账户,确保Token无法被他人使用。
- 启用双重验证: 当网站或应用提供双重认证功能时,务必启用以增强账户安全性。
总之,Tokenim超时是网络身份验证中常见的一个问题,理解其原因和解决办法可以提高用户在使用过程中的安全性和体验。通过合理的管理、有效的保护和合法的策略,用户和服务提供者都可以在Tokenim的使用中获得更佳的安全保障。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。